Swift Code details for VITILULLXXX
Main Office: 8-char BIC or XXX branch code
The Swift Code VITILULLXXX is assigned to VITIS LIFE S.A. located in 52 BOULEVARD MARCEL CAHEN, LUXEMBOURG, Luxembourg.
This SWIFT/BIC code is used for international wire transfers and follows the standard format for secure cross-border payments. Branch details include postal code 1311, status: Active. This Swift Code VITILULLXXX has been validated and confirmed as active for banking transactions.
